hello gunnies, i have a north eastern arms nea 15 i tried to remove the ambi safety to install my new triger tech trigger , i can remove the screw on the left hand side but not the right ( the one i need to remove to be able to take it out) i have tried heating it up a bit, a impact driver but to no avail , any one else have this issue ?

You dont remove any ar safety that way
Make sure the gun it clear and u loaded

Flip the gun over see the bolt in the pistol grip. Unscrew that.
There will be a spring in the grip and dedent in the hole under the safety.
Take those out
Then #### the hammer and the safety should fall out from the left hand sides

I think you might be confusing left and right? Last I checked NEA made it so the left side can't even be unscrewed. The side that would be right if your holding the gun as if you were firing it should be easy to unscrew. The rest just follow the instructions in your trigger tech package. You don't need to remove the grip just loosen a couple mm to give the plunger some room. When it's time to put it back in use a small screw driver to push it in a little and pop the safety back in place.
